| Obverse description | Truncated bust of Field Marshal Paul von Hindenburg facing slightly left, depicted in full military uniform with epaulettes and decorations including the Pour le Mérite visible on the chest. The portrait is rendered in high relief with fine detail to the facial features, including his characteristic mustache and goatee. |

| Reverse description | Dynamic battle scene rendered in high relief depicting a soldier in the foreground bearing a regimental standard, with advancing infantry columns, artillery pieces, and cavalry in the middle ground. In the background, a panoramic landscape with a town, smoke clouds, and a zeppelin airship visible in the upper field, evoking the Second Battle of the Masurian Lakes. |
